LG Philips unveils “world’s thinnest” mobile phone display panel
October 1st, 2006 - Posted in LG, Philips
South Korea’s LG Philips LCD unveiled what it claims to be the world’s thinnest liquid crystal display (LCD) for use in mobile phones.
The new panel, only 1.3 millimetres (0.052 of an inch) thick including the module, is about a third slimmer than the TFT-LCD (thin-film transistor liquid crystal display) panels currently in use for mobile phones.
The existing panels normally measure between 1.9 and 2.9 millimetres.
“This latest technological breakthrough will enable mobile phone manufacturers to produce mobile phones even slimmer than the 6.9 millimetre-thick phones available today,” the company said.
LG Philips LCD’s vice president Hyun He-Ha said the introduction of the super-slim LCD panel will further accelerate the shift to slim design phones.
